RE: 4 disc Dawn of the Dead (original) website!

Bought the Trilogy of the Dead for xmas 2003, having had a bad video copy of the uncut version of Dawn since 1989. Most dismayed to find the exploding head and chunk out of arm (zombie husband in the apartment block) bits missing.
Totally cheesed to find that when BBC2 showed Dawn a couple of months ago, these were in! Do british censors think less kids watch broadcast TV than buy 18 dvds?
Then watched Day and found it even more gruesome than my supposed "Uncut" copy from the same era.
I was slightly placated that when I listened to the Commentary on the disk it explained all the versions that existed. 6 months after the supposed definitive trilogy on DVD, and I now seem to need to buy 3 more versions!
